The contract involves the execution of pipeline logistics to transport energy products from the origin point at Vitol AVN VPR Energy Net NL to the destination DFSP CEPS, with strict requirements for scheduling, batch tracking, and full compliance with FOB Origin delivery terms. All logistical operations must ensure accurate handling and documentation of each shipment, maintaining traceability from the moment of origin loading through to final delivery at the specified location. The agreement mandates adherence to industry standards for pipeline coordination, including real-time monitoring, inventory reconciliation, and timely reporting to meet contractual obligations. This is a subcontract classified under NAICS code 486910 for pipeline transportation of crude oil and refined petroleum products, issued by the Department of Defense through DLA Energy. The place of performance is designated as ZIP code 77098, indicating the primary operational focus is tied to that geographic region despite the origin point being located internationally. The contract was posted on July 1, 2026, and while no solicitation number is provided, it is actively accessible via the SAM.gov portal for official tracking and reporting purposes. All parties must comply with defense logistics protocols, ensuring seamless integration of commercial pipeline infrastructure with federal supply chain requirements.

Government-Owned, Contractor-Operated (GOCO) Fuel Services at NAWS China Lake, California
Solicitation # SPE60326R0530
DLA Energy is soliciting proposals for comprehensive non-personal Government-Owned, Contractor-Operated (GOCO) fuel services at Naval Air Weapons Station (NAWS) China Lake in Ridgecrest, California. The selected contractor will be responsible for the management, operation, and maintenance of fuel facilities, including the receipt, storage, quality surveillance, inventory accounting, and dispensing of government-owned petroleum products. The scope of work involves managing a 430,000-gallon aboveground storage tank system with an estimated annual throughput of 13.5 million gallons, requiring strict adherence to DLA Energy directives and various federal, state, and local environmental, safety, and security regulations. The anticipated contract is a firm-fixed-price award set aside for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Businesses (SDVOSB) under NAICS code 493190. The performance period consists of a four-year base period running from March 1, 2027, to February 28, 2031, with a five-year option period extending to February 29, 2036, and a potential six-month extension. Key requirements include providing a qualified workforce with necessary security clearances and implementing a rigorous quality control plan for petroleum operations. Performance will be monitored via a Quality Assurance Surveillance Plan, and the contractor is responsible for all operator-level and preventive maintenance of the fuel infrastructure.

Government-Owned, Contactor-Operated (GOCO) and Contractor-Owned/Contractor-Operated (COCO) fuel services at Marine Corps Air Ground Combat Center 29 Palms, CA
Solicitation # SPE603-26-R-0543
Solicitation SPE603-26-R-0543 is a Request for Proposal issued by the Defense Logistics Agency Energy for Government-Owned, Contractor-Operated (GOCO) and Contractor-Owned, Contractor-Operated (COCO) fuel storage, operations, and distribution services at the Marine Corps Air Ground Combat Center in Twentynine Palms, California. The selected contractor will be responsible for the comprehensive management of fuel facilities, including maintenance, product quality surveillance, inventory control, accounting, security, and environmental protection. Key duties include the receipt, storage, sampling, testing, and issuance of petroleum products, as well as ensuring the uninterrupted service of aviation fuels in accordance with Defense Wide Working Capital Fund policies. This procurement is 100 percent set aside for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Businesses under NAICS code 493190 and will be awarded as a firm fixed-price contract. The performance period begins March 15, 2028, with a base period extending to September 14, 2031, followed by four five-year option periods, one 4.5-year option period, and a final six-month extension, potentially continuing service through September 14, 2056. Offerors must be registered in the System for Award Management and the Procurement Integrated Enterprise Environment, and are required to provide detailed price proposals and past performance references to be considered for the award.
